{04 Jul 2015, Revised 13 Dec 2020: Biography of Jimmy by first cousin Grant Collar, b.1931:
____In 1954, Jimmy graduated Oklahoma A&M , Stillwater with a Bachelor of Science in Animal Husbandry. He married Jun_1954 to Bonnie June HOLDEN, b.1932 Kilgore, TX, d.2007 Little Rock, AR. They divorced after two children:
1___Stratton Lee BLUCKER, b.1955 Memphis, TN, d.2013 Little Rock by suicide due to pain from terminal cancer. He had been an embalmer, funeral director, and administrator for Griffin-Leggett Funeral Home of Little Rock. He had become an alcoholic. His ashes were scattered in the same area in Oregon as his father's. He married 1983 to Joan Cecile BORDEAUX, b.1961, divorced 2005 without children.
2___Taralou Holden BLUCKER, b.1956 Little Rock, married 1983 Little Rock to William Hailey “Bill” DUNKLIN Jr, b.1957 Pine Bluff, AR, lived Dumas, AR where he farmed. They divorced about 2010 after two children:
____1___Alexander Holden DUNKLIN, b.1986 Pine Bluff.
____2___Sloane Smart DUNKLIN, b.1989 Pine Bluff, married Collin HOLZHAUER of Harrisburg, AR. In 2013, Sloane was a County Farm Agent in Jonesboro, AR in 2013, while they lived Harrisburg.

____In_1993 Jimmy retired from a partnership in a crop dusting and agricultural service at Williams, California. He and second wife, Patricia May “Pat” STEWARD Engrahm Blucker, b.1938, moved to a home on 40_acres in Lobster Valley, near Alsea, Oregon and lived there during 1994-1997. His final home was Philomath, Oregon, near where he did experimental work with hops and several other crops for Oregon State University.
____The descendants of Jimmy's father, Olof Blucker (1902-1956) are prone to cancer; and_Jimmy died in a Corvallis hospice of colon cancer. He was a close first cousin the same age as the writer.
____Jimmy and Pat had a daughter, Luan Elizabeth “Boo” Blucker, b.1968, married 1998 to Bill SEAMAN, who worked for DuPont in the agricultural arena. In 2008, they lived Santa Cruz, CA and were still there in 2013. Boo worked part time for a college there - promoting various events. She and Bill had twin daughters:
____1___Madison Claire SEAMAN, b.2000 CA.
____2___Isabella Grace “Bella” SEAMAN, b.2000 CA.
________End of Biography of Jimmy Blucker by Grant Collar}
